Tourist Visa in Bahadurgarh, Tourist Visa Agents in Bahadurgarh, Tourist Visa Consultants in Bahadurgarh, Tourist Visa Assistance in Bahadurgarh, Tourist Visa Services in Bahadurgarh, Tourist Visa Company in Bahadurgarh, Tourist Visa in Bahadurgarh for Indians, Tourist Visa for Indian Citizens in Bahadurgarh
" 13+ Years of Your Trust & Recommendation "